Second Half Of IPL 2024 To Be Moved Out Of India? Report Makes Big Claim

The Board of Control for Cricket in India (BCCI) is exploring the possibility of organising the second half of the Indian Premier League (IPL) in the UAE. According to a report in the Times of India, a few BCCI officials are in the UAE to explore the possibility of moving the second half of the IPL to the Gulf country. The decision could be taken as the dates of the General Elections might clash with the second half of the IPL. The Election Commission is expected to announce the date of the elections on Saturday, March 16.

Rishabh Pant "Hitting The Ball As Good As Ever": Delhi Capitals Head Coach Ricky Ponting

Rishabh Pant seems to be hitting the ball as well as he has ever been known to, something that is lifting the spirits of his Delhi Capitals team-mates, head coach Ricky Ponting said after his first session ahead of upcoming IPL, starting next Friday. Pant, who had been out for 14 months following a horrific car crash near his hometown Rourkee in December 2022, has been cleared by the BCCI to play both as a batter and wicket-keeper. "We missed him (Pant) incredibly last year. The whole tournament missed him. Rishabh brings so much energy to the team. He's got that smile on his face, he's hitting the ball as good as ever and he tends to lift all of his teammates around him," Ponting was quoted as saying in a press release.

Pressure From Chennai Super Kings Owners On Players? Dwayne Bravo Says This

It is not just MS Dhoni's captaincy, or his players' relaxed outlook that makes Chennai Super Kings so dominant in the IPL, for bowling coach Dwayne Bravo also attributes the consistent run to the lack of outside interference. Without an iota of doubt, Chennai Super Kings are the most consistent team in the history of the Indian Premier League, having made maximum appearances in the playoffs besides winning the tournament five times.

Rishabh Pant's Resilience, Mental Strength Was Quite Something: Medical Staff On Star's Recovery Path

The medical staff that nursed Rishabh Pant back to full fitness after the horrifying car crash in 2022 has raved about the resilience and mental strength shown by the cricketer, saying he persevered through a "frustrating" recovery process. Pant is set for his cricketing return in the IPL on March 23 when he will captain Delhi Capitals against Punjab Kings in Mohali. "I feel very close to normal," Pant told 'bcci.tv' with a radiant smile.

Watch: Babar Azam Gets Scared Of Spider Cam During PSL Match. His Reaction Is Viral

Peshawar Zalmi captain Babar Azam was involved in a rather funny incident during his side's Pakistan Super League (PSL) match against Karachi Kings on Monday. The incident took place ahead of the start of Karachi Kings' chase when Babar was walking out to field, with Rovman Powell walking besides him and talking to the commentators. Babar was arranging the field for the start of the second innings, with the spider cam following him. However, he got scared by the spider cam's movement as he thought that the device might hit him.
